X-Men #4 will arrive in stores on Oct. 13 from Marvel Comics. The issue is written by Victor Gischler, with art and cover by Paco Medina. Here's how Marvel describes the issue: "In San Francisco, a legion of undead warriors lies in wait for the order of their leader, Xarus, to attack Utopia. It is under the threat of impending annihilation that the X-Men turn to their unlikeliest ally, the recently resurrected Dracula. But one of their number, the powerful mutant Wolverine, has been claimed by a vampire bite and may prove to be Xarus' ace in the hole. Can the X-Men survive the Curse Of The Mutants?" X-Men #4 will be 32 pages and will cost $3.95.
